Abstract

Highlights: [•] Permanent superhydrophobic properties on injection-molded polypropylene substrates can be obtained by a simple dip-nanocoating process. [•] At Ti–OH surface relative concentrations higher than about 25%, the surface kept a superhydrophobic static state but lost its self-cleaning properties. [•] Precise tuning on the superhydrophobic dynamic component can be obtained by the control of the roughness together with the chemical surface composition of polar groups.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
